> > In Scientific American, there was a game where both players secretly pick
> > a number { 1,2,3,4,5}.
> > You score points equal to what  number you selected unless:
> >    1)  The number you picked is one less than the opponent.  In this case
> > you get the sum of both numbers.
> >    2)  The number you picked is one greated than the opponent.  In this
> > case you get zero points.
>
> It isn't hard to find the optimal strategy for this game, so unless people
> were going to write programs to try to find systematic poor play in their
> opponents it probably isn't a good choice.
